STARTUP PROCEDURE
CAUTION
Placing the controller in the Bypass mode inhibits its outputs, preventing actuation of any extinguishing or alarm circuits that are connected. For maximum safety, however, secure output loads (remove power from any devices that would normally be actuated by the system) before manually testing the system. Remember to place this same equipment back into service when the test is complete.
1.After setting the DIP switches and making all electrical connections, apply power to the controller.
2.Perform the Checkout Procedure.

NOTE
Be sure that the detector is correctly aimed at the potential hazard and that no obstructions interfere with its line of vision. UV absorbing gases should not exist between the detector and the potential hazard.
